Instant Powder Conveyor with Return Screw Against Bridging
Find Innovative SolutionsGenerate Solutions
Solution Overview
Problem
Existing beverage preparation devices face issues with the bridging of instant powder due to steam or humidity, leading to reduced or interrupted conveying function of wire conveyor spindles, and uneven distribution of instant powder, which can cause the lid of the container to lift undesirably.
Innovation Solution
A conveying device with a return screw arranged above the wire conveying spindle, which transports accumulated instant powder back into the container, ensuring even distribution and preventing accumulation at the outlet opening, along with an elastically adjustable impact element to loosen powder and prevent bridging, both driven by a common motor.

AI summary
The instant powder conveying device (1) has a rotable wire-conveying spindle (7) or conveyor worm arranged in a base area of the instant powder container (2) in horizontal manner. An end of the rotable wire-conveying spindle or conveyor worm provides a discharge aperture (4). A return screw (16) is arranged in the instant powder container above the wire-conveying spindle or conveyor worm, and is parallel to the instant powder conveying device.
